Estimated Price Range
$1,200 - $2,800 (smaller scope)
$4,500 - $12,000 (larger projects)
| Project Type | Typical Range |
|---|---|
| Patio | $1,200 - $3,000 |
| Walkway | $1,500 - $4,000 |
| Garden Path | $1,200 - $2,800 |
| Retaining Wall | $3,500 - $12,000 |
| Fire Pit | $2,000 - $5,000 |
| Steps | $1,800 - $4,500 |
Factors Affecting Cost
Flagstone masonry involves the use of natural stone pieces to create durable and visually appealing surfaces. This technique is often chosen for patios, walkways, and decorative walls, offering a timeless look with versatile design options.
- Materials: Typically includes natural flagstone such as sandstone, limestone, or slate, selected for their durability and aesthetic appeal.
- Size and Scope: Projects can range from small pathways to extensive patios or retaining walls, with sizes tailored to specific needs.
- Labor Complexity: Installation requires skilled craftsmanship to ensure proper placement, leveling, and jointing for stability and appearance.
- Permitting: Depending on local regulations, permits may be required for larger or structural projects, especially those involving retaining walls or load-bearing surfaces.
- Extras: Additional features may include edging, sealing, or integrated lighting to enhance functionality and visual impact.
